About Marco Agus Marco Agus Research Engineer, Electrical and Computer Engineering virtual reality visualization 3D graphics Scientific Visualization Marco Agus was a Research Engineer in the High Performance Visualization Group (HPV) working with Professor Markus Hadwiger at King Abdullah University of Science and Technology (KAUST). Education and Early Career He obtained his master degree in Electronic Engineering from the University of Cagliari in Italy in 1999. He has a Ph. D. in Mechanical Design from the University of Cagliari. Before joining KAUST, Marco was a researcher at Visualization and Virtual Reality Group in the Center for Advanced Studies, Research and Development in Sardinia (CRS4) in Italy. Visualization of brain structures helps to model function 1 min read · Thu, Jan 3 2019 News bioscience Computer simulations and virtual reality are used by KAUST researchers and collaborators in France to visualize the energetic coupling between neurons and astrocytes and to improve understanding of brain metabolism. The human brain uses more energy than any other organ, accounting for around 20 percent of all glucose-derived energy. Neurons can’t meet their own energy requirements: they depend on supporting glial cells and the neurovascular system to supply various forms of sugar fuel. However, it is still unclear how this neuro-glio-vasculature network manages the brain’s energy demands
